Radiation-induced genetic damage is transmitted to which of the following?

Explanation:
The key idea is that hereditary changes are passed only through germ cells—eggs and sperm. Radiation can cause mutations or chromosomal damage in these germ cells. If such germline damage occurs, it becomes part of the genetic material that is delivered to the offspring at conception, so the mutation can appear in future generations. Damage confined to somatic (body) cells of the irradiated person doesn’t get into the reproductive cells, so it isn’t inherited by children. Therefore, radiation-induced genetic damage is transmitted to future offspring, not to the irradiated individual themselves.
